So, after some googling today and browsing on a few forums I’m lead to believe that oil capacity should be about
1.7L without oil filter or bottom screen removal
1.9L with oil filter replacement and bottom screen removal (i.e. complete drainage)
So plus 200 ml. That would’ve made my fill about 100 ml too much. So I started it up again and let idle for at least 15 mins and it was at temp (coolant at least) and the fan was going.
And yes, oil level was just above top marks. I extracted 100 ml and I’d say it’s now perfect. Right in the middle. I’m at the cottage (on an island doing bike maintenance haha, so can’t go for a ride to truly verify).
So at this point, 2.05L was definitely too much and it seems 1.9L is right on the money.
extracted with this fella (~60 ml, with hose prolly 70-80 ml) but I measured the extraction in a measuring cup, the vacuum pump extractor would’ve been too fast and I wouldn’t know how much I removed.
